anexo a - master test plan.doc
TRANSCRIPT
7/23/2019 Anexo A - Master Test Plan.doc
http://slidepdf.com/reader/full/anexo-a-master-test-plandoc 1/7
MASTER TEST PLAN (MTP)
ERROR:REFERENCE
SOURCE NOT FOUND
Versión Error:Referencesource notfound
Informe nº 1
Datos del proyecto de testeo
NOMBRE DEL PROYECTO CD! PROYECTO "D! MTP
Nombre del proyecto de testeo Código del proyecto "d de este doc!
RESPONSABLE DEL DOCUMENTO: FEC#A
Responsable del contenido de este documento
AUTOR DEL DOCUMENTO $ERS"N
Persona que edita este documento 1!
COMENTAR"OS
Esta plantilla incluye la mayor parte de aspectos que deben tenerse en cuenta para lacreación de un "#P No obstante$ sus apartados y contenidos deber%an adaptarse a las
necesidades del proyecto concreto
Co%trol de $ers&o%es
FEC#A $ERS"N DESCR"PC"N AUTOR
&'!1( )rupo *+,aC -.ttp://squacitiup0es Instituto #ecnológico de Inform2tica ' / 3
7/23/2019 Anexo A - Master Test Plan.doc
http://slidepdf.com/reader/full/anexo-a-master-test-plandoc 2/7
MASTER TEST PLAN (MTP)
ERROR:REFERENCE
SOURCE NOT FOUND
Versión Error:Referencesource notfound
Informe nº 1
Co%te%&dos de este MTP
Datos e%erales!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
'! *LOSAR"O!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!+! "NTRODUCC"N y alca%ce!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
! Descr&pc&,% de los co-po%e%tes del SOFT.ARE BA/O TESTEO!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
41 5tems ba6o testeo4
4' 5tems que no se testear2n4
A%0l&s&s y est&,% de r&esos!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
1! R"ES*OS del PROYECTO de testeo!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
2! R"ES*OS del PRODUCTO so3t4are!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
5! Pla% de M"T"*AC"N de r&esos!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
Pla%&3&cac&,% detallada!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
6! CARACTER7ST"CAS a testear o %o!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
8! ESTRATE*"A de testeo!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
71 8+ui9n realiar2 el testeo;4
7' 8<ónde se realiar2 el testeo;4
74 8Cómo se realiar2 el testeo;4
9! PLAN"F"CAC"N TEMPORAL y prespesto de testeo (time-schedule)!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
';! NECES"DADES!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
1!1 *oft=are -.erramientas$ sistemas operati0os$ bases datos$ simuladores$ dri0ers$ stubs$ etc4
1!' Comunicaciones -cone>iones$ protocolos$ etc41!4 Instalaciones -espacio$ seguridad$ etc 4
1!? <ocumentación -requisitos$ especificaciones$ dise@os$ etc4
1!( Interfaces -con otros sistemas$ usuarios$ etc4
1!A Personal -testeadores$ programadores$ usuarios$ e>pertos$ etc4
1!3 Bormación -cursos$ libros$ etc 4
''! TAREAS y respo%sa<&l&dades!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
'+! Cr&ter&os de ACEPTAC"N!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
'! ENTRE*ABLES del testeo!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
&'!1( )rupo *+,aC -.ttp://squacitiup0es Instituto #ecnológico de Inform2tica + / 3
7/23/2019 Anexo A - Master Test Plan.doc
http://slidepdf.com/reader/full/anexo-a-master-test-plandoc 3/7
Datos e%erales
!' *LOSAR"O
Definiciones de términos, acrónimos y abreviaciones específicos que son necesarios para interpretar el MasterTest Plan.
Evitar incluir definiciones que son aplicables al proyecto de desarrollo y que ya están definidos en el losario del proyecto !si es necesario, incluir una referencia". #ncluir términos específicos de testeo si no son bien conocidosen la orani$ación.
%ecordar quiénes son los lectores del plan.
• T=r-&%o ': definición
• T=r-&%o +: definición
!+ "NTRODUCC"N y alca%ce
Descripción eneral del proyecto de testeo y de su alcance& definir qué parte del desarrollo se va a testear, quétipo de testeo se va a reali$ar, etc.
! Descr&pc&,% de los co-po%e%tes del SOFT.ARE BA/O TESTEO
Descripción detallada de los ítems que son ob'etivo del testeo !soft(are, requisitos, dise)o, documentación,manuales, etc."& es importante indicar e*plícitamente los ítems que + se van a testear. #ncluir información
como- tipo de artefacto, nombre, versión, ubicación, confiuración, build, etc.
!!'! 7te-s o<>eto de testeo
T&poNo-<re
del 3&c?ero$ers&,% U<&cac&,% Co%3&rac&,% B&ld Etc@!
!!+! 7te-s e %o se testear0%
7/23/2019 Anexo A - Master Test Plan.doc
http://slidepdf.com/reader/full/anexo-a-master-test-plandoc 4/7
A%0l&s&s y est&,% de r&esos
!' R"ES*OS del PROYECTO de testeo
Describir los factores del proyecto de testeo !internos y e*ternos" que pueden afectar la e'ecución de este Master Test Plan, aciendo que se retrase con respecto al plan previsto, que se e*ceda el presupuesto, o que se eneredescontento en los sta/eolders.
R&eso Pro<a<&l&dad "-porta%c&a"-pacto $alor de r&eso
Cl&e%te
"%3or-ac&,% pla%&3&cac&,% y prespesto e%trea<les
E&po ?-a%o
Lost&ca y e&pa-&e%to (?ard4are so3t4are ?erra-&e%tas e%tor%o)
!+ R"ES*OS del PRODUCTO so3t4are
Determinar los riesos de fallos en el sistema soft(are que tenemos que testear mediante sesiones de tormentade ideas uiadas por las características de calidad. 0tili$ar eurísticas para determinar la probabilidad deerrores.
Técnica Mo12o3 !Must 4 1ould 4 2ould 4 3on5t"-6 7 Must test 8 , 9 7 1ould test : , ; 7 2ould test < , = 7 3on5t test
Caracterst&casPro<a<&l&dad 3allo
(;)"-pacto
(;)R&eso
(pro<!3alloG&-pacto)MoSCo.
F%c&o%al&dad
F&a<&l&dad
Fac&l&dad de so
7/23/2019 Anexo A - Master Test Plan.doc
http://slidepdf.com/reader/full/anexo-a-master-test-plandoc 5/7
Caracterst&casPro<a<&l&dad 3allo
(;)"-pacto
(;)R&eso
(pro<!3alloG&-pacto)MoSCo.
E3&c&e%c&a
Ma%te%&<&l&dad
Porta<&l&dad
! Pla% de M"T"*AC"N de r&esos
Definir planes para prevenir cada rieso detectado !tanto los riesos del proyecto como los del producto" yresolverlos en caso de que ocurran
R&esoEstrate&a de
preHe%c&,%eH&tac&,%Estrate&a(s) de -&t&ac&,%
Del proyecto de testeo
Del prodcto so3t4are
7/23/2019 Anexo A - Master Test Plan.doc
http://slidepdf.com/reader/full/anexo-a-master-test-plandoc 6/7
Pla%&3&cac&,% detallada
!' CARACTER7ST"CAS a testear o %o
1e deciden a partir del resultados del análisis de riesos !Mo12o3", pero también del alcance del proyecto detesteo y de la planificación.
!+ ESTRATE*"A de testeo
Describir las características específicas o desviaciones respecto a la estrateia de testeo !o política de testeo"eneral de la orani$ación.
!+!'! IJ&=% real&Kar0 el testeo
!+!+! ID,%de se real&Kar0 el testeo
!+!! IC,-o se real&Kar0 el testeo
! PLAN"F"CAC"N TEMPORAL y prespesto de testeo (time-schedule)
Prorama y presupuesto del proyecto de testeo& apoyarse en e*periencias y métricas anteriores en proyectossimilares. 1e pueden usar erramientas tipo M1>Pro'ect.
Estimación eurística- =?><=@ del desarrollo para el testeo unitario e interación <=><?@ del tiempo de desarrollo para el testeo de sistema<?>;=@ del tiempo de desarrollo para el testeo de aceptación
!1 NECES"DADES
%ecursos que necesitamos para llevar a cabo el proyecto de testeo.
!1!'! So3t4are y ?ard4are (?erra-&e%tas s&ste-as operat&Hos <ases datos dr&Hers st<s etc!)
!1!+! Co-%&cac&o%es (co%e&o%es protocolos etc!)
!1!! "%stalac&o%es (espac&o ser&dad etc!)
7/23/2019 Anexo A - Master Test Plan.doc
http://slidepdf.com/reader/full/anexo-a-master-test-plandoc 7/7
!1!1! Doc-e%tac&,% (re&s&tos espec&3&cac&o%es d&seos etc!)
!1!2! "%ter3aces (co% otros s&ste-as sar&os etc!)
!1!5! Perso%al (testeadores prora-adores sar&os epertos etc!)
!1!6! For-ac&,% (crsos l&<ros etc!)
!2 TAREAS y respo%sa<&l&dades
Tareas concretas de testeo, y quién es responsable de reali$ar cada una de ellas. #ndicar departamentos, perfiles
o nombres.
Tareas Respo%sa<&l&dad de
Establecer el entorno de testeo
)estionar cambios del "#P
Elaborar Plan de #esteo de Integración
Elaborar Plan de #esteo de *istema
Elaborar Plan de #esteo de Dceptación
!5 Cr&ter&os de ACEPTAC"N
Especificar cuáles son los criterios que determinarán si ay que seuir testeando o no. Por e'emplo-> @ de casos de test pasados> feca fi'a> después de A oras dedicadas a testeo> t días sin encontrar errores
!6 ENTRE*ABLES del testeoDescribir todos los resultados que esperamos del proceso de testeo.
• "aster #est Plan -este documento
• Especificación de casos de test
• Informes de defectos encontrados
• <ri0ers$ stubs
•